Dawson Road traffic focus of McIntyre Ward meeting

Some McIntyre Ward residents continue to voice their concerns about cross-Canada transport traffic on Dawson Road. 

The issue was the focus of a Ward meeting Wednesday night. 

Coun. Trevor Giertuga said while cross-Canada truck traffic makes up 10 per cent of all traffic in the area, it accounts for 20 per cent of collisions.

“I’m hoping we can take a stand here and divert the truck traffic to the Shabaqua extension,” he told CKPR Radio during an interview after the Ward meeting.
“It’s a safer route.”

City staff is expected to bring forward some options to council on Feb. 6, including weight and length restrictions.
